Justin Sun showed a screenshot of a wallet with $1.6 billion in bitcoins
Justin Sun, advisor to the HTX cryptocurrency exchange, denied rumors that he does not use the platform and posted a screenshot of the wallet on HTX, where 28,613.7 BTC ($1.6 billion) is stored.
Apparently, Justin Sun is annoyed by reports that he does not use the HTX exchange:
"The balance of my personal account on HTX (for those who say that I don't use this platform much). I use almost all major exchanges and support them. If someone says that I rarely use HTX, this is incorrect. I actively use HTX and do it like all other users of the exchange ― I believe and trade."

Almost a year ago, the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) sued Justin Sun for promoting the TRX cryptocurrency as an "unregistered sale of securities in the form of cryptocurrencies." Therefore, the publication of a screenshot with significant savings in bitcoins may attract unnecessary attention to it.
